- Day 4LuccaThis morning is yours to explore Lucca at whatever pace suits you. The graceful Tuscan city is encircled by a 4 km ring of Renaissance walls that form an elevated garden boulevard perfect for walking or cycling. You'll find pedestrian streets, Romanesque churches, local boutiques, and handmade products to discover throughout the day. In the evening, you'll gather for an aperitif, an opera music performance, and dinner at a local restaurant. - Meals

- Day 5Lucca to MonterossoYou'll leave the Lucca valley and head into the mountains to tour the Fantiscritti marble caves and museum, where Michelangelo sourced the white marble for his David statue. These active quarries sit at 1,000 meters elevation. That afternoon, you climb from the coastal town of Levanto over a magnificent headland with panoramic views, then descend into Monterosso, the northernmost Cinque Terre village. You can cool off in the sea, change at your hotel, and relax with gelato or local Sciacchetra wine. - Meals

- Day 6Monterosso and Cinque TerreToday you'll experience Cinque Terre with its succession of land and sea shaped by thousands of years of history. You'll walk from Monterosso to Vernazzo, exploring this bustling town before lunch. In the afternoon, you'll reach other villages by train: Manarola with its narrow streets and fishing boats, and Corniglia perched on a high promontory with Roman origins. You'll return to Monterosso's charming old town for the evening with options to relax or head out for dinner at local restaurants. - Meals
